STRUCTURE OF HUMAN CALCIUM CALMODULIN DEPENDENT PROTEIN KINASE TYPE II ALPHA (CAMK2A) IN COMPLEX WITH INDIRUBIN E804

About this Structure

2VZ6 is a 2 chains structure of sequences from Homo sapiens.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
